Cespedes is a very good player, but he's often treated as one of the best in the game, which he absolutely is not. He had an amazing 2015, but has not been more than above average since. He's also extremely overrated on defense, as a strong arm does not always make for a good outfielder. 

 

 

He's just too inconsistent. Right now he's going good, but anytime he could revert into the same singles player he goes into... batting .240 with little power. I think Ozuna has great value for a short term extension, but he simply cannot be relied on to warrant a long term deal until he gets at least 1 full productive and consistent season.
